Delbarton wrestling brought an almost complete roster to Abbot Clarke Gym on Wednesday night, as the Green Wave defeated Mt. Olive 58-12.
Wednesday night marked the return of many starters returning from either injury or illness, but none bigger than senior starter and returning state champion Simon Ruiz. Ruiz returned for his first match of the season, after a knee injury kept him off the mat for the first month and a half of the season.
At 106, Delbarton kicked off with a 16-1 TF by Dylan Palentchar. A 113 forfeit put the Green Wave down 6-5, but wins by Jayden James and John Hager gave Delbarton a 12-6 lead. After a loss at 132, Delbarton won an impressive six-straight matches by fall. Luca Stefanelli would win at 138, followed by Tyler Vazquez, who wrestled up a class at 144, winning by pin at 3:44. Cross Wasilewski won by fall at 3:53, followed by Alessio Perentin at 157.
Louis Cerchio was back in the lineup at 165, winning by pin at 1:15 before Simon Ruiz made his return official at 175, winning by major decision 14-3. Henry Forte would make quick work at 190, winning by pin at 1:47 and Connor Martin capped off the win with a pin at 285.
